Highway Resurfacing in Hilton Head Island, SC
Highway resurfacing services involve restoring and improving the surface of existing roads, driveways, and parking areas to enhance safety, durability, and appearance. This process typically includes removing the top layer of worn or damaged asphalt and applying a new layer to create a smooth, even surface. Projects can range from repairing small residential driveways to larger commercial parking lots and neighborhood streets, ensuring proper drainage and a long-lasting finish. Property owners interested in resurfacing should understand the scope of work, the condition of the current surface, and any necessary preparatory steps to achieve optimal results.
Before requesting highway resurfacing, property owners often want to know about the condition of their existing pavement, including cracks, potholes, or unevenness that may require additional repairs. It's also important to consider the type of asphalt mix used, the extent of surface deterioration, and any underlying issues that could affect the longevity of the new surface. Clarifying these details can help determine the most suitable approach for resurfacing projects, ensuring an effective and lasting improvement to the property's paved surfaces.
